The Abyssinian

Sign up to use
Set in the time of King Louis XIV of France, this baroque, romantic novel follows talented apothecary and physician Jean-Baptist Poncet on a diplomatic mission to Abyssinia, where he falls in love with the French consul's daughter, struggles with the intrigue of his Jesuit traveling companions, and saves the Ethiopian kingdom from European domination. Reprint. 12,000 first printing.
